Dayshot: In 24 hours, no less — although the video clocks in at just four minutes. Thank goodness for timelapse.

Made by Planet Minecraft member propank, this 250-block-high Minecraft recreation of Futurama’s Bender took 50635 blocks and 24 real-world hours to build. Propank shows off the entire process in a timelapse video:
